Title: On the learning dynamics of spatiotemporal neural networks
Authors: Jung-Hua Wang 
Genghis Lin
Issue Date: Jun-1994
Publisher: IEEE
Conference: Proceedings of 1994 IEEE International Conference on Neural Networks (ICNN'94)
Orlando, FL, USA
Abstract: 
Previously, spatiotemporal neural networks (STNNs) have been tested for applications such as speech recognition, radar and sonar echoes. STNNs have shown their plausibility using Kohonen's competitive learning and the Kosko/Klopf rule. This paper presents a modified version of the dynamic equation (used in determining the next output of a neuron) that can help ease the tuning problem.
